NETHERLANDS CRUISE INTO ROUND OF 32 WITH COMFORTABLE WIN
The Netherlands sealed a comfortable 3-1 win over Tunisia, as the Group F favourites secured their progress to the round of 32 as group winners.
After an early attack from Tunisia almost caught them off-guard, the Netherlands quickly found their form and took the lead when a Denzel Dumfries cross was turned into his own net by Ellyes Skhiri after just three minutes.
The Dutch continued to apply the pressure and eventually doubled their lead four minutes later as Brian Brobbey added another goal to his World Cup tally with a close-range volley.
It looked like the Dutch could run away with the match and score a hatful, but Tunisia kept plugging away, and eventually pulled one back on 54 minutes through Hazem Mastouri's superb header.
Any hopes of a Tunisia fightback were quickly extinguished, however, when Jon Paul van Hecke's flicked near-post header from a corner found the far corner of the net via the head of a Tunisian defender.
It ensured that there were no late nerves for the Dutch, who made a raft of substitutions to preserve some of their stars for the next round.
The Netherlands' 3-1 win means they will take on Morocco on Tuesday, June 30, while second-placed Japan progress to face Brazil a day earlier, on Monday, June 29.
For Tunisia, it was time to leave the big stage after a spirited performance in defeat. But tonight was all about the team in orange as the Dutch, and their passionate fans, celebrated progress to the knockout stages.
